NIEHAUS CHARLES FBO SALVATION TA Grants are made according to the trust agreement dated July 5, 1988 and amended March 18, 1995. Keybank, Trustee distributes all the net income from within the Salvation Army Fund of Dayton, Oh fund. In addition, the Salvation Army, through the Central Corp in Dayton, Oh, acting in its capacity as the advisory board, shall have the right to request the trustee make distribution of principal to enhance the Salvation Army's Central Corps operations, including specific building or renovation projects, or specific social or religious programs not able to be funded from income. Key Bank maintains a responsiveness to the needs and activities of each beneficiary organization in the attainment of its mission.
